Detailed Visualization of a Red Blood Cell in an Artery

This image offers a highly detailed, photorealistic representation of a singular red blood cell as it travels through the spiral trajectory of an artery, symbolizing the essential process of oxygen transportation within the human body. The erythrocyte, with its distinctive biconcave disk shape, stands out against the arterial wall, showcasing the intricacy of biological structures. Enhanced by the use of contrasting colors, with the red hues of the blood cell and vessel set against a subdued, dark background, the illustration focuses on the vitality and complexity of the circulatory system. Artistic lighting emphasizes the textures and forms within the scene, highlighting the cell's smooth surface and the artery’s rough, muscular walls, which characterize the strength and resilience of blood vessels. The depth of field is shallow, drawing attention to the cell's central and critical role in life-sustaining processes.
